having stayed at Hotel telegrafo, an upscale place by Cuban standards, the S. Isabel is a better choice but pricier. Pres. Carter was here, as everyone knows, in 2002. Large rooms with balconies, poorly made mojotes with little rum in them,... located on the Plaza Armas which is very quiet- pedestrians only- and great harbor views from the rooftop bar....
